    Text: IDT71V416S IDT71V416L 3.3V CMOS Static RAM 4 Meg 256K x 16-Bit Features Description ◆ The IDT71V416 is a 4,194,304-bit high-speed Static RAM organized as 256K x 16. It is fabricated using IDT’s high-perfomance, high-reliability CMOS technology. This state-of-the-art technology, combined with innovative circuit design techniques, provides a cost-effective solution for highspeed memory needs.
